

Goblins, Demons and Goddesses: A Conversation at the Edge of AI
OpenAI recently had to explain to frightened users why their models kept introducing goblins and gremlins into otherwise humdrum conversations. Is it possible that archetypes are emerging through the field of collective knowledge amassed by large language models (LLMs)? This week neuropsychiatrist TOM POLLAK Ph.D…
